Wild Flowers of the Forest grew midst dark blue skies and earthy greens. I wanted to paint flowers without form as I like them that way.Starting with modelling paste on two canvas panels put togther side-by-side. Thick coats of bright reds and yellows burst on the canvas with crazy leaves and even crazier skies. In the end, the bright and loud painting was toned down with a wash of burnt umber, which comfortably settled in the crevices of the flowers and leaves.
